Subject: Memtrace cut-over complete

Team,

Cut-over to Memtrace v2 for GPU memory profiling finished last night. Old v1 agents are disabled; any tickets referencing v1 dashboards should be closed as resolved-by-migration. Sampling overhead is now under 2% and allocation traces include kernel names. Known gap: profiles older than 30 days were not migrated. Point customers at the v2 docs for setup questions. For reference when troubleshooting, the agent now runs with the following configuration.

settings of bagaf-bawip:
[aldax]
port = 5000
region = south-4
host = aldax.brasklabs.corp
team = brivan
timeout_ms = 2000
retries = 2

Management Meeting Minutes — Acquisition Discussion

Leadership reviewed the potential acquisition of Brayfield Instruments. Diligence on their Tessick sensor line is underway. Sales leads should avoid customer commitments that assume combined catalogues. Valuation discussions continue next week. Treat all details as restricted. The confidential summary of our plans is set out immediately below.

board note of yaduf-bagag: Wenwynox Holdings plans to lower the Oliys list price by 26 percent in September.

QueueScale polls broker queue depth every 15s and scales worker pods between configured min/max. Scaling decisions use a 3-sample moving average to avoid flapping. Config lives in `autoscaler.yaml`; changes apply on pod restart only. Known sharp edge: depth metrics lag ~30s after broker failover, so expect one bogus scale-up per failover — do not "fix" this with shorter polling, it causes thrash. Dashboards cover depth, replica count, and decision log. For design history or escalations, contact the platform group at the address below.

alerts address for kafof-bagag: kasael@olvarqdyn.corp

Blue-green deploy, billing-worker (Ledgerline). Drain green queue consumers before flip; verify zero in-flight invoices via the Tallyboard panel. Flip DNS weight 0/100, hold 10 min, watch dead-letter depth. Rollback = reverse weights, replay DLQ. Do not scale blue down until reconciliation job passes twice. Artifacts must be signed before the flip; the worker refuses unsigned bundles. Reviewer: confirm the bundle was signed with the key below.

release key, taduf-yajef: bky13_uGiieNoy5KKUY